Estimated Price Range
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$3,500 - $7,000 (lar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Single Wood Window |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Double Wood Window | $2,400 - $5,200 |
| Wood Window Replacement (per window) | $1,500 - $3,500 |
| Custom Wood Window | $4,000 - $7,000 |
| Wood Window Frame Repair | $800 - $2,000 |
| Wood Window Installation (whole house) | $10,000 - $25,000 |
Key Cost Influences
Wood window installation projects in Seminole, FL, typically involve selecting appropriate materials, assessing the scope of work, and understanding local permitting requirements. Proper planning can help ensure the project meets local building codes and aesthetic preferences. This overview provides general information about common considerations and factors influencing installation costs.
- Materials: Options include solid wood, engineered wood, or wood-clad windows, each with different durability and appearance characteristics suitable for the Seminole climate.
- Size and Scope: Window dimensions and the number of units impact the complexity and overall scope of the installation project.
- Labor Complexity: Factors such as existing window removal, framing adjustments, and finishing work can influence labor requirements and duration.
- Permitting: Local Seminole building codes may require permits for window replacements, especially for larger or structural changes.
- Additional Features: Options like custom finishes, hardware upgrades, or energy-efficient glazing can add to the project scope and costs.
Project Size and Scope
Wood Windows Installation
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Standard Single-Hung Window (3' x 5') | $300 - $700 per window |
| Double-Hung Window (4' x 5') | $500 - $1,200 per window |
| Custom Size Wood Window | $800 - $2,500 each |
| Large Picture Window (6' x 4') | $1,200 - $3,000 |
In Seminole, FL, project costs for wood window installation can vary based on window size, style, and site-specific factors.
